桌上的parent_id字段是什么sales_flat_order_payment?我猜它是entity_id来自sales_flat_order,但如果我正确读取它然后根据http://www.magereverse.com/index/magento-database-diagram/version/1-7-0-1表entity_id上的实际sales_flat_order_payment参考在entity_id上sales_flat_order表代替.
在我们的生产机器上,parent_id都匹配在entity_ids上sales_flat_order_payment.在我们的开发机器上,有些匹配,有些则没有.这是预期的吗?
使用magento 1.7.0.1谢谢
输出show create table sales_flat_order_payment;是:
CONSTRAINT `FK_SALES_FLAT_ORDER_PAYMENT_PARENT_ID_SALES_FLAT_ORDER_ENTITY_ID`
FOREIGN KEY (`parent_id`) REFERENCES `sales_flat_order` (`entity_id`)
ON DELETE CASCADE ON UPDATE CASCADE
Run Code Online (Sandbox Code Playgroud)
意味着你是完全正确的,parent_id引用entity_id于sales_flat_order